STUDY IN IRELAND

 
     
     
   
 

 

The land of castles, also a popular destination for students from all over the world- Ireland is a small independent nation situated on the West Coast of Europe. Ireland is a member of the European Union since 1973. It has developed from being a predominantly agricultural economy in the 1950s to a thorough modern nation with a well-developed manufacturing and international service sectors having their presence in Ireland

COST OF STUDY

The annual tuition fee varies from 6000 to 10,000 Eros (i.e. RS. 3 lakhs to Rs. 5 lakhs) depending on the program and institution. The approximate annual living expense of an Indian Student is projected as 6000 Euros.

An exact estimation about the cost of living of a student at Ireland may be difficult since no two people live in the same way. However for a nine-month academic year, in addition to course fees and other academic expenses an international student living in Ireland will need approximately € 9950.

University College Dublin (UCD) and Trinity College Dublin (TCD) make annual estimates for students living outside their family home. Their estimates for the academic year 2003-2004 are € 9036 and € 10 500 respectively. These figures include rent, electricity, food, books and laundry and medicine as well as travel and social life expenses.

These figures are near the minimum sum needed for a person to survive in Ireland. Costs can be higher or lower according to the way of life the person chooses to lead. Costs should be increased proportionately if you are calculating costs for a period of one full year.

ELIGIBILITY

For postgraduate programs most of the good universities prefer a first class or high second class. In the undergraduate level most of the good universities look for 60% or higher. There are special cases when a few students have been admitted to educational institutions with 2nd class.

Most of the institutions have only one intake that begins in September. Recently few institutions have started accepting students for February intake, but this is not available for all programs.

English Proficiency requirement:

Since 2002 IELTS (International English language Testing System) or TOEFL is made mandatory for aspiring students, who want to get into the colleges or universities in Ireland. In the normal course of events an overall band of 6.0 is required for the postgraduate courses and 5.5 required for undergraduate courses and diplomas.

IELTS

International English Language Testing System is normally known as IELTS which is administered by University of Cambridge Local Examination Syndicate (UCLES) , British Council and IDP Education Australia.

The score of IELTS is valid for 2 years. The test fee comprises Rs. 6500/. For more info visit the official website at www.britishcouncil.org or www.ieltsindia.com.
Students can make registration either in person or by mail.

TOEFL

TOEFL is Test of English as a Foreign Language. The test is conducted by ETS (Educational Testing Service) and the test fee is $130. Those who want to study in UK have to clear the test with definite scores.

The score is valid for 2 years and the score is sent to 4 universities by ETS free of cost at the time of exam. ETS charges additionally for scores sent to universities later. For more info visit the official website at www.toefl.org or www.ets.org

VISA

Student visa applications are processed by the Department of Justice, Dublin and aspiring students need to lodge their application through the Embassy of Ireland in New Delhi. In accordance with the Irish law a student aspiring to study in Ireland must pay the first year fees in full to the college/university before lodging the visa application. Under normal circumstances a personal interview is not required and to process the application it takes 7 to 8 weeks.

If you require an entry visa for Ireland and would like to study here, you will need to present the following with your Visa Application:

·    Copies of your educational qualifications.

·    Letter of acceptance from a recognised school/college/university confirming that you have been accepted on a course of study. The course of study must be full time and have a minimum of 15 hours per week study time.

·    Evidence that the fees have been paid in full.

·    Evidence that you have sufficient funds to maintain yourself for at least the initial part of your stay
